Skiing of the highest order in Ischgl

Snow reliability and perfectly groomed slopes

In Ischgl, pristine white snow sets the tone: from late November to early May, the mountain slopes are deep in snow and groomed to perfection with world-class pistes. The Silvretta Arena is the third-largest ski area in the federal state of Tyrol in Austria. State-of-the-art cable cars and lifts guarantee outstanding skiing and snowboarding experiences.

Highlights for your ski holiday

  • Snow-reliable altitude up to 2,872 metres
  • 239 kilometres of pistes for all skill levels
  • 46 cutting-edge mountain lifts
  • Skiing operations from November to early May
  • Longest run: 11 kilometres
  • Cross-border ski circuit ‘Smugglers’ Circuit’ extending into Switzerland
  • Special pistes and snow parks designed by experts
  • Vast freeride and ski touring area
  • Excellent sports shops, rental offers, ski school and guiding on site
